The Components of KYC
Blog post from Didit
Identity verification has evolved significantly due to advancements in technology, transforming from a simple bureaucratic task into a crucial defense mechanism against fraud, primarily by utilizing artificial intelligence to process official documents and biometric data swiftly. Compliance has shifted from being a mere legal requirement to a strategic advantage, enhancing trust and streamlining the onboarding experience, with KYC processes playing a vital role in reducing financial risks and protecting corporate reputation. Automation has revolutionized these processes by increasing operational efficiency, minimizing human error, and improving accuracy, with AI algorithms achieving near-perfect precision in risk detection. Industries such as financial services, fintech, real estate, and online betting are particularly impacted by KYC regulations, which are necessary to combat financial crimes like money laundering and terrorist financing.
